#' Setup survey infrastructure in Google Drive and Google Sheets
#'
#' This function takes in a name and will create a folder in
#' Google Drive with a corresponding Google Sheet for all survey data to be
#' written.
#'
#' @param name The name of the new performance assessment
#' @param include_employee_setup_app Logical: `TRUE` and a Shiny app allowing
#' employees to select their manager and peers will be created.
#' @param employee_data A data frame with columns "full_name" and "email" for
#' all employees included in the performance review.
#' @param encryption_key A character string used to encrypt the employees' names
#' into passwords. This should be kept secret. If `NULL` (default), the
#' environmental variable `RESPONSEMATCH_ENCRYPT_KEY` is checked.
#' @param password_length The length of the passwords created for each user.
#' Defaults to six.
#'
#' @return A named list of Google Sheets IDs for customizing the Performance Review Shiny app `c(
#' 'employee_response_folder_id', 'employe_survey_metadata_id',
#' 'employee_login_data_id', 'employe_survey_responses_id', 'employee_dependencies_id'
#' )`. This named list is used internally [create_performance_review()].
#'
#' @importFrom rlang .data
#' @export
#'
#' @examples
#'
#' if (interactive()) {
#' setup_performance_review("testPA")
#' }
#'
